Cystic Thymoma Masquerading as Simple Pericardial Cyst

Abstract

Cystic degeneration of thymoma can occur, although rarely to the extent that the lesion appears entirely cystic. We present a case of a 26-year-old man with a large anterior mediastinal cyst that was resected with histopathologic examination revealing a cystic thymoma.

Figure 1
Figure 1
Chest computed tomography demonstrating a cystic mass in the anterior mediastinum.
Figure 2
Figure 2
Type B1 thymoma resembles normal thymus but shows solid growth. (A) The thymoma is seen on the inner surface of the cyst (right side of figure); benign thymic tissue is seen on the outer aspect of the cyst (left side of figure). A medullary island is seen in the thymoma (arrow; hematoxylin and eosin stain, magnification ×20). (B) Similar to normal thymus, a B1 thymoma contains dispersed epithelial cells (arrowheads) in a dense background of thymic T cells (hematoxylin and eosin stain, magnification ×200).
Figure 3
Figure 3
Immunostains (magnification ×200). The epithelial cells in the thymoma are positive for cytokeratin AE1/AE3 (A), which shows a delicate lacelike network pattern, and p40 (B). The thymic lymphocytes are positive for CD3 (C) and TdT (D).
